[★SHOT!] YANG HYUN SUK, “’Let’s Live Kindly’ Was Filmed at a Real Prison”
[OSEN=강서정 기자] YANG HYUN SUK from YG Entertainment promoted JTBC’s new reality program, ‘Let’s Live Kindly’.
On December 30, YANG HYUN SUK wrote on his Instagram, “’Let’s Live Kindly’, directed by Producer Kim Min Jong from ‘Real Men’, co-directed by Je Young-jae from ‘Infinite Challenge. Filmed at a real prison. First reality program to be approved by the Ministry of Justice”. He also mentioned that the program will be starring Kim Bo Sung, Park Gun Hyung, Kim Jong Min, Yoo Byung Jae, Don Spike, JINU from idol group WINNER, and Kwon Hyunbin.
He did not forget to point out that the program will first premier on January 19, at 9 PM.
He posted a preview clip of ‘Let’s Live Kindly’. ‘Let’s Live Kindly’ is the first Korean judicial reality program filmed under cooperation from the Ministry of Justice, and is expected to be a program with fresh content. The program covers the process of being arrested, going under trial, and being imprisoned, while focusing to pass on the message of ‘Let’s not commit crimes’.
